Definitions
- the heat-shielding rate of the heat-generating cloth is less than 40%, and the heat-generating property is good. From the viewpoint of heat generation performance, the heat shield rate is preferably less than 35%. When the heat shield rate is 40% or more, the heat generation performance is low. From the viewpoint of heat generation, the lower the heat shielding property of the heat-generating cloth, the better, and the lower limit thereof is not particularly limited, but it may be 5% or more.
- the heat shield rate is measured on the surface where the exposure rate of the acrylic fiber containing the infrared absorber is high as the irradiation surface.
- the irradiation surface may be the front surface or the back surface.
- the infrared absorber because the infrared absorbing ability and the heat generation property when used in combination with the animal hair fiber can be enhanced and the acrylic fiber can be lightened.
- the infrared absorber may be used alone or in combination of two or more.
- antimony compound examples include antimony acid salts such as antimony trioxide, antimony tetroxide, antimony pentoxide, antimonic acid, and sodium antimonate, antimony oxychloride, and the like, and one or more of these may be used. Can be used in combination. From the viewpoint of production stability in the spinning process, the antimony compound is preferably one or more compounds selected from the group consisting of antimony trioxide, antimony tetroxide and antimony pentoxide.
- sunlight When using sunlight as an infrared source, it can be used as outer clothing, and when using a small amount of infrared rays generated from the human body, it can be used as inner clothing.
- a heater such as a stove or a bonfire, it can be used as an interior such as a blanket, a curtain, or a sofa cloth.
- flame retardancy is important, so it is preferable to use the textile product of the present invention.
- the heat shield rate of the woven fabric obtained in Example 2 (irradiation from the surface of the weft yarn exposure rate of 67%) was 34.8%.
